Fear and attacks grip Taybeh, the last all-Christian town in the West Bank

Summary

Taybeh is the last all-Christian town in the West Bank and has recently faced attacks from Israeli settlers. Residents like Sandra and Roland Basir live in fear as their homes and businesses, including a stone quarry, have been damaged or taken over by settlers despite complaints to authorities.

Key Facts

  • Taybeh is a Palestinian Christian town in the West Bank now experiencing settler violence and attacks.
  • Sandra and Roland Basir protect their home with fire extinguishers after settlers set a neighbor’s car on fire.
  • The Basirs’ stone quarry, a $5 million business employing 40 people, has been repeatedly attacked and taken over by armed settlers.
  • In one attack, 30 to 40 settlers burned equipment, damaged property, and raised Israeli flags at the quarry.
  • Roland Basir reported the attacks to police and other officials but received no effective protection.
  • The settler attacks have caused fear among residents, including young children who no longer play outside.
  • Taybeh was once considered a safe, peaceful town, untouched by earlier conflicts like the second Intifada.
  • Residents say the situation has worsened in the past three years, especially in the last year.
